Abstract
BACKGROUND: Acupoint catgut embedding therapy characterized by acupoint, needle and catgut are superior to traditional acupuncture, due to exerting more comprehensive therapeutic efficacy. However, it is still deficient in clinical evidence for polyglycolic acid sutures, a novel biodegradable material instead of catgut, embedded for the treatment of simple obesity. In our study, we investigate the efficacy and related mechanism of polyglycolic acid sutures embedded in abdominal acupoints on simple obese persons by a randomized control trial.Entities:

Fig. 2The measurement of abdominal subcutaneous fat tissue’s thickness by using B-model ultrasound. A 15-MHz linear transducer was placed perpendicular to the skin surface. Subcutaneous fat thickness (mm) was measured as the perpendicular distance from the skin surface to the upper border of the adipose/muscle interface
